Arsenal are targeting a physical striker having looked into signing Dusan Vlahovic, Rasmus Hojlund and others in recent times.

That’s according to the London Evening Standard, who claim that Arsenal have been eyeing strikers in the target man mould.

It’s suggested that Arsenal could sell forward Folarin Balogun this summer.

Arsenal could sell Balogun to bring in that target man up top, switching up Mikel Arteta’s attacking options.

Dominic Calvert-Lewin, Dusan Vlahovic, Tammy Abraham and Victor Osimhen are all understood to have been tracked by Arsenal.

Atalanta ace Rasmus Hojlund is another option for Arsenal having been in great form of late.

Osimhen will surely be too expensive after a stunning season for Napoli.

Calvert-Lewin’s injury problems have become a major issue and it’s hard to see Arsenal investing in him right now.

Abraham and Vlahovic have been on the radar before and could make sense this summer if they want to leave Italy.

Hojlund is emerging as a real candidate though and could become an absolute superstar.

Italian newspaper La Repubblica claimed last month that Arsenal are already planning a summer offer to sign Atalanta ace Hojlund.

Tutto Atalanta took the story further last week, going as far to claim Arsenal will offer around £44million for Hojlund this summer.

Hojlund has scored five goals in two games over the international break, emerging as a top talent for Denmark.

Arsenal may well see major potential in the 6ft 3in striker and could mould him into exactly what Arteta wants in the final third.
